Transaction 21f63de1c1da88bca4e178d73461e84db01a53502841083948d35c7f3d192f99

1 Input
2 Outputs
  • 21f63de1c1da88bca4e178d73461e84db01a53502841083948d35c7f3d192f99:0
  • value  100000
    address  1b4bzoHs9FxW1gr66Q3Aw39TR6HMDn3WQ
  • 21f63de1c1da88bca4e178d73461e84db01a53502841083948d35c7f3d192f99:1
  • value  2445833
    address  1E4fT617W1bPqNsvm7ErMcZrHzjkxW8LAW